Since last week, I have also been experiencing problems with the Amazon.com
site using IE 8. I can bring up the home page just fine, and when I type a
search phrase into the search edit field to search for a product, the
results page also comes up without any problem. But when I click on one of
the search results to learn more about a product I'm interested in, JAWS
sometimes goes silent and the page will not load. If I then launch NVDA,
JAWS resumes speaking again, but I then have to close the "stuck" Amazon
window using the Windows Task Manager, and then unload NVDA to restore
things to normal. This problem doesn't seem to occur if I access Amazon.com
using Firefox 29. I am using JAWS 9 with IE 8 and XP, so the problem with
Amazon is not limited to the most recent versions of JAWS and IE, nor does
it appear to be connected with the version of Windows that is being used.
